Indonesian miner postpones ferronickel smelter development

Indonesia’s PT Central Omega Resources (COR) will postpone the development of its smelter project due to problems caused by Covid-19, it says. The smelter is part of the second phase of the firm’s nickel pig iron (NPI) project in Northern Morowali, Central Sulawesi. The development of Phase II will not be carried out this year.
